Anyone looking to pinpoint the moment when The Beatles turned from pop idols into mature artists will inevitably hone in on their landmark sixth studio album Rubber Soul.

Recorded over a four-week period, from 12 October to 11 November 1965, Rubber Soul is The Beatles’ first masterpiece, a hugely influential pre-psychedelia work that draws on folk, soul and pop.
